The ingredients needed to make Kibbeh-Inspired easy meatloaf, grain- and gluten-free:
  1. Take 250 g ground turkey
  2. Get 250 ground lean pork or veal
  3. Take 1 large onion
  4. Take 4 cloves garlic, crushed
  5. Take 1 1/2 cup cooked quinoa (optional)
  6. Take 1 cup ground almonds or walnuts
  7. Get 1 tablespoon ground ginger
  8. Make ready 1 teaspoon garam masala
  9. Take 1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
  10. Make ready 1/2 teaspoon ground coriander
  11. Prepare 1/2 teaspoon nutmeg
  12. Take 1 tablespoon salt (or more to taste)
  13. Prepare 1 tablespoon ground pepper (or more to taste) a
  14. Make ready 1/2 cup coconut flour (optional)
  15. Make ready Olive oil
  16. Take Pine nuts (for garnish)

Instructions to make Kibbeh-Inspired easy meatloaf, grain- and gluten-free:
  1. Can be made into different shapes and decorated in various ways
  2. Combine meat mints with finely chopped onion, quinoa and ground almonds
  3. Mix spices in a separate bowl and add to the mixture with meat. Use your hands to mix in all ingredients evenly
  4. Grease the pan with olive oil. Shape the meatloaf in your desired shape with your hands, sprinkling with water to smooth over. Put the meatloaf in the pan and decorate with pine nuts as desired.
  5. Heat up the oven to 200 C, cover the meatloaf with aluminium foil and bake in the oven for about 25 to 40 minutes, depending on the thickness of the meatloaf. Check whether meatloaf is done by putting a toothpick in the middle and if it comes out clean, like in baking, meatloaf is getting Close to be done. Remove the aluminium foil and bake uncovered for about 10 minutes so that the top and pinenuts would brown. Take The Meat Loaf out of the oven and let it cool before serving.
